Safety & Methodology: Why You Can Trust Our Selection

As a researcher specializing in holistic wellness, I approach CBD sleep products through the lens of both traditional herbalism and clinical evidence. Every product featured in this guide has been vetted for safety and efficacy. We prioritize brands that provide a Certificate of Analysis (COA) for every batch, ensuring the absence of heavy metals, pesticides, and mold. This level of transparency is essential because the bioavailability of botanical extracts depends heavily on the purity of the source.

Science supports this careful selection. A large-scale randomized controlled trial of 1,793 adults found that between 56% and 75% of participants experienced a clinically important improvement in sleep quality when using formulations containing 15 mg of CBD. This research highlights why CBD is becoming a staple for those who prefer plant-based alternatives to synthetic sedatives. In fact, 60% of individuals using CBD reported that they utilize the cannabinoid specifically to help them sleep.

However, safety is a two-way street. It is critical to mention the grapefruit warning: CBD can inhibit the cytochrome P450 enzyme system, which is the same way grapefruit interacts with certain medications like Warfarin or certain blood pressure treatments. If your medication has a grapefruit warning, please consult your physician before introducing any CBD sleep products into your routine. If you find yourself waking up multiple times during the night, you might consider the debate of CBN vs CBD for severe nighttime restlessness. While CBD is excellent for general anxiety and cortisol reduction, CBN (cannabinol) is often described as the "sleepy" cannabinoid. It is a breakdown product of THC that carries sedative properties without the high. Choosing a product that blends both can offer a more comprehensive solution for staying asleep throughout the night. Dosing Guide & Troubleshooting: Finding Your 'Sweet Spot'

Understanding how to dose CBD sleep products for beginners is the most frequent hurdle I see in my work as an editor. CBD can have a biphasic effect, meaning that low doses might actually feel slightly stimulating or alerting for some, while higher doses are more likely to promote sedation. This is why the "start low and go slow" mantra is so important.

For most individuals, a starting dose of 25–50mg of CBD is an effective baseline. I highly recommend the Sleep Journal method: track your dosage, the time you took it, and how you felt the next morning for at least seven days. Consistency is key because CBD works by building up in your system over time to support your internal balance. If you don't see results on the first night, don't give up. It often takes a few weeks for the body to fully respond to the cannabinoids.

Expert Dosing Tip: Take your oral CBD sleep products about 30 to 60 minutes before you intend to be in bed. This allows time for the compound to pass through the digestive system and reach peak plasma levels just as you are turning off the lights. If using an oil, hold it under your tongue for 60 seconds to increase bioavailability.

What is the difference between CBD and melatonin for sleep?

Melatonin is a hormone that signals to the brain that it is dark and time to sleep, but it does not necessarily help with the relaxation or anxiety that keeps many people awake. CBD works by supporting the endocannabinoid system to reduce stress and physical tension, helping the body enter a natural state of rest. Many people prefer CBD because it supports the overall sleep cycle without causing the vivid dreams or "melatonin hangover" that some experience with hormone supplements.
